Key Benefits of Gas Boiler Installation in Sheffield Homes 

  1. Greater Energy Efficiency

Modern gas boilers, especially condensing models, are far more efficient than those installed over a decade ago. They recover heat that would otherwise be lost through the flue and use less gas to produce the same level of warmth. 

This means: 

  • Reduced energy waste 
  • Improved heat control 
  • Lower heating bills over time 

According to the Energy Saving Trust, upgrading to a modern boiler, especially when combined with improved heating controls, can lead to noticeable savings and a more efficient home. 

  1. Improved Home Comfort

A new boiler ensures your home heats up more quickly and maintains consistent temperatures across every room. Older systems often struggle to heat larger homes evenly, resulting in cold spots or lukewarm radiators. 

Homeowners in Sheffield have reported feeling a real difference in their living spaces—especially during the coldest months after upgrading to a modern, responsive system. 

  1. Increased Reliability and Safety

Frequent breakdowns, odd noises, or sudden loss of hot water are common with ageing boilers. A new gas boiler provides: 

  • Greater reliability 
  • Built-in safety features 
  • Peace of mind, particularly in winter 

New systems typically come with warranties and can be fitted by Gas Safe registered engineers, ensuring full compliance with safety regulations. 

  1. Smaller, Quieter Designs

Modern boilers are often more compact and significantly quieter than older models. They can be installed inside kitchen cupboards or mounted in lofts, freeing up space in your home. 

This is ideal for Sheffield’s growing number of flats and compact homes, where space is at a premium. 

  1. Lower Environmental Impact

Although gas is still a fossil fuel, modern boilers burn it more cleanly and use it more efficiently. This means: 

  • Fewer harmful emissions 
  • Reduced carbon footprint 
  • A step in the right direction for eco-conscious living 

If switching to a heat pump isn’t currently viable for your property, a high-efficiency gas boiler is a sensible and sustainable upgrade. 

  1. Smarter Heating Controls

New boilers can work seamlessly with: 

  • Programmable thermostats 
  • Thermostatic radiator valves (TRVs) 
  • Smart controls like Hive or Nest 

These features allow you to customise your heating schedule, avoid unnecessary energy use, and make your home more responsive to your daily routine all from your smartphone.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does a boiler installation take?
Most boiler installations are completed within one to two days. The exact timeframe depends on the complexity of the system, the type of boiler being installed, and whether any upgrades or changes to pipework are required.
Do I need permission to install a new boiler?
Planning permission is usually not required for a new boiler installation. However, the work must be completed by a Gas Safe registered engineer and comply with all relevant building regulations and safety standards.
Is it worth replacing a working boiler?
If your boiler is over 10–15 years old, it may be far less efficient than modern models. Replacing it can improve heating performance, lower energy bills, reduce the risk of breakdowns and provide greater reliability.
Are combi boilers suitable for all homes?
Combi boilers are ideal for smaller homes or properties with lower hot water demand. Larger homes or those with multiple bathrooms may benefit more from a system or conventional boiler that can supply hot water to several outlets at once.
